South African Labour Union Refuses to Unload Chinese Ship With Arms Bound for Zimbabwe

by AlvarezGalloso @ 2008-04-17 - 20:05:32


According to The Times in South Africa, SATAWU [South Africa Transport and Allied Workers Union] refuse to unload the Chinese Ship An Jue Yiang and wants the ship to return to China. This is in defiance of the South African Government and its position of noninterference with the shipment. The SA Institute of Race Relations have also stated that it will be "unconscionable for South Africa to allow an arms consigment through its borders en route to Zimbabwe. If the shipment went ahead, South Africa's culpability in the Zimbabwe Crisis would then be without question".

Weapons Arrive in South Africa: Destination Zimbabwe

by AlvarezGalloso @ 2008-04-17 - 18:36:21

The South African National Ports Authority has confirmed that a Chinese Vessel has been cleared to dock at Durban, South Africa. The South African Police Explosive Unit confirmed that the ship's name is An Yue Jiang and is carrying the following:
1. 3,000,000 Rounds of Ammunition for Small Arms.
2. 3,500 Mortar and Mortar Launchers
3. 1,500 Rockets for Rocket Propelled Grenades

The order was finalised on the 1st of April 2008 after the Presidential Elections in Zimbabwe. The arms were going to be transported by land from Durban to Harare.

Zimbabwemetro.com also reported the "presence" of Chinese Soldiers in Mutare. Zimbabwe in Crisis

by AlvarezGalloso @ 2008-04-17 - 18:34:09


The Opposition MDC [Movement for Democratic Change] has asked for the resignation of South African President Mbeki as Mediator and his replacement by Zambian President Levi Mwanawasa. As a response to being accused of treason by the Mugabe Government, MDC Presidential Candidate Morgan Tsvangerai has asked for the UN to convene an International War Crimes Tribunal against Robert Mugabe and the ZANU-PF Party.

This comes in light of the situation reported by the BBC and Zimbabwemetro.com about the possible arrival of the Chinese Ship An Yue Yiang in Durban Harbour South Africa with three million rounds of ammunitions for small arms and AK-47s, about 3 500 mortars and mortar launchers, as well as 1 500 rockets for rocket-propelled grenades [RPGs]. This arrival was confirmed by the the South African National Ports Authority and the SA Police Explosives Unit while the documentation shows that it was ordered on the 1st of April 2008 after the Presidential Elections. After clearance, the arms were to be transported by land from Durban, South Africa to Harare, Zimbabwe.

Zimbabwe’s Government has also threatened to remove the license of transport workers who threaten to strike and has announced the increase in the price of a Zimbabwean Passport to ZWD$ 500,000,000 for adults and ZWD$ 300,000,000 for children.

The Pretoria News has reported on the number of Zimbabweans who marched onward to the offices of the High Commissioner of Zimbabwe in South Africa. The purpose of the march [which was lead by the Zimbabwe Diaspora Forum and the Zimbabwe Revolutionary Youth Movement] installed Joyce Dube as their new commissioner and asked for the resignation of Robert Mugabe

The True Zimbabwe Election 2008 Results [Independent Results Centre]

by AlvarezGalloso @ 2008-04-17 - 13:52:18

The following results [of the Zimbabwean Elections 2008] were obtained from the Independent Results Centre.

Presidential Elections 2008:
With 209 out of 210 constituencies reporting:
Morgan Tsvangerai [MDC]: 50.3%
Robert Mugabe [ZANU-PF]: 42.9%
Simba Makoni [MUT/IND]: 6.8%

Constituency Elections 2008:
Constituencies reporting: 206 [98%]
By Elections: 3
MDC: 48%
ZANU-PF: 46%
MUT/IND: 6%

House of Assembly 2008:
210 seats
MDC: 99
ZANU-PF: 95
MUT/IND: 12

Registered Voters:
Bulawayo : 313,479
Harare: 678,682
Manicaland: 703,399
Mashonaland Central: 491,481
Mashonaland East: 624,631
Mashonaland West: 582,979
Masvingo: 699,202
Matabeleland North: 342,423
Matabeleland South: 342,552
Midlands: 736,736
TOTAL: 5,605,204

Protecting the pajamas journalists

New legislation would protect the few people who can hold politicians accountable

Quick Quotes:

Andrew Davis, National Media Coordinator, Libertarian Party

• "Often, bloggers are the first to expose politicians for lying and corruption, and hold all politicians to a new level of accountability that would have been impossible only a few years ago."

WASHINGTON, D.C. - The Libertarian Party is hailing a new piece of legislation introduced by Jeb Hensarling (R-TX) that would protect the coterie of Internet "pajamas journalists" known as "bloggers" from FEC restrictions. H.R. 5699, called the "Blogger Protection Act of 2008," would give bloggers permanent protection from FEC campaign laws when linking to campaign Web sites or editorializing about candidates.

"These guys really don't get the credit they deserve for all the work they've done to create accountability and transparency in American politics," says Andrew Davis, national media coordinator for the Libertarian Party. "Often, bloggers are the first to expose politicians for lying and corruption, and hold all politicians to a new level of accountability that would have been impossible only a few years ago. They fully deserve the same protection from government interference that is given to traditional media outlets."

Bloggers were granted protection two years ago from FEC regulations that would have potentially considered linking to a campaign Web site or editorializing about a candidate a contribution or expenditure when blogging. However, those protections were only regulatory, and could be changed without Congressional approval. H.R. 5699 seeks to make those protections a statute.

The Libertarian Party is America's third largest political party, founded in 1971 as an alternative to the two main political parties. Exchange Rate for the Zimbabwe Dollar: 16-IV-2008

by AlvarezGalloso @ 2008-04-17 - 13:48:52


The Exchange Rate for the Zimbabwean Dollar as of the 16th of April 2008 was the following:
$1.00 USA = $ZWD 30,000
1 Euro = $ZWD 47,470.50
1 Pound Sterling = $ZWD 58,938.00
